Output 568386d179bb5541d828fbdba08e7a0cf2f03fd199877fa5e0b24d36dac0f690:2

value
998368
script pubkey
OP_0 OP_PUSHBYTES_20 3c0ff3845994d558f520c6d02c9c1b93c33fc5bb
address
bc1q8s8l8pzejn243afqcmgze8qmj0pnl3dmqh8lhs
transaction
568386d179bb5541d828fbdba08e7a0cf2f03fd199877fa5e0b24d36dac0f690
spent
true